Hotels in Oujda that offer family rooms typically provide a range of amenities designed for the comfort and convenience of families. These may include larger living spaces, multiple beds, and sometimes even kitchenettes to prepare simple meals. Additionally, many hotels offer complimentary breakfasts, which can be especially beneficial for families on the go. Some properties may also feature kid-friendly areas, such as playrooms or pools designed for children, as well as services like babysitting or family-oriented activities to enhance your experience.

To ensure a comfortable stay, families should communicate their specific needs when booking. This includes the number of family members, preferences for bed types, and any special requirements for infants or older children, such as cribs or extra bedding. Reading reviews from other families can provide insights into the suitability of the hotel for children. Additionally, considering locations that are close to local attractions can reduce travel time and make it easier to manage the family’s itinerary.

When staying in hotels in Oujda, families should pack a mix of essentials and items tailored to the needs of children. Essentials include comfortable clothing suitable for the climate, toiletries, and any necessary medications. Families with young children might consider bringing items like strollers or carriers for easier mobility. Engaging entertainment options such as books, toys, or tablets can also help keep children occupied during downtime in the hotel. Additionally, packing snacks can be a good idea, especially for picky eaters.
